This section provides a failure mode analysis (FMA) for the pins of the TPS61175-Q1. The failure modes covered in this document include the typical pin-by-pin failure scenarios:
Table 4-2 through Table 4-5 also indicate how these pin conditions can affect the device as per the failure effects classification in Table 4-1.
| Class | Failure Effects |
|---|---|
| A | Potential device damage that affects functionality. |
| B | No device damage, but loss of functionality. |
| C | No device damage, but performance degradation. |
| D | No device damage, no impact to functionality or performance. |

| Pin Name | Pin No. | Description of Potential Failure Effects | Failure Effect Class |
|---|---|---|---|
| SW | 1 | The power supply is short. There is potential damage to the inductor and pin. | A |
| 2 | The power supply is short. There is potential damage to the inductor and pin. | A | |
| VIN | 3 | The power supply is short. The device does not operate. | B |
| EN | 4 | There is a loss of the ENABLE function. The device remains in shut-down mode. | B |
| SS | 5 | The device does not operate. | B |
| SYNC | 6 | The output voltage is correct. There is a loss of the SYNC function. | C |
| AGND | 7 | There is no effect on the device. | D |
| COMP | 8 | The device does not operate. | B |
| FB | 9 | The output voltage is extremely high. The device is potentially damaged. | A |
| FREQ | 10 | The switching frequency is extremely high. The device is potentially damaged. | A |
| NC | 11 | There is no effect on the device. | D |
| PGND | 12 | There is no effect on the device. | D |
| 13 | There is no effect on the device. | D | |
| 14 | There is no effect on the device. | D |
